news 2026/5/5 9:13:02

小说阅读API开发实战:从零搭建你的专属阅读平台

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
小说阅读API开发实战:从零搭建你的专属阅读平台

小说阅读API开发实战:从零搭建你的专属阅读平台

【免费下载链接】zhuishushenqi追书神器 接口分析包装项目地址: https://gitcode.com/gh_mirrors/zhu/zhuishushenqi

你是否曾想过拥有一个完全定制化的小说阅读应用?现在,通过这个功能强大的小说阅读API项目,你可以轻松实现这个梦想!📚

为什么开发者都在使用这个API?

想象一下,你正在开发一个小说阅读应用,但面临以下挑战:

  • 数据来源不稳定,经常出现断更
  • 付费章节限制用户体验
  • 需要维护复杂的爬虫系统

这个小说阅读API彻底解决了这些问题,为你提供:

30万+海量小说库- 涵盖各类题材,持续更新 ✅完全免费使用- 无VIP限制,无付费章节 ✅稳定可靠服务- RESTful接口设计,响应迅速

实战应用场景展示

个性化阅读器开发

利用API接口,你可以快速构建支持以下功能的阅读应用:

  • 自定义主题:日间/夜间模式切换
  • 智能书签:自动记录阅读进度
  • 离线阅读:章节内容本地缓存

智能推荐系统

基于海量小说数据,构建精准的内容推荐引擎:

  • 用户行为分析:根据阅读偏好推荐相似作品
  • 热门榜单:实时更新最受欢迎的小说
  • 分类筛选:按题材、作者、字数等维度过滤

核心功能深度解析

书籍数据管理

通过简单的API调用,你可以获取完整的书籍信息:

// 获取书籍列表 const books = await fetch('/api/books?sort=hot&page=1&size=20'); // 获取书籍详情 const bookDetail = await fetch('/api/books/12345');

章节内容获取

无限制访问所有章节内容,为用户提供完整的阅读体验。

快速部署指南

环境准备

确保你的系统满足以下要求:

  • Node.js 14+
  • Docker 20+
  • 至少2GB可用内存

一键启动流程

  1. 克隆项目仓库
git clone https://gitcode.com/gh_mirrors/zhu/zhuishushenqi
  1. 构建并启动服务
cd zhuishushenqi make build && make up
  1. 验证部署: 访问http://localhost:8080查看运行状态

性能优化技巧

缓存策略优化

// 实现章节内容缓存 const cacheChapter = async (chapterId) => { const cached = localStorage.getItem(`chapter_${chapterId}`); if (cached) return JSON.parse(cached); // 从API获取并缓存 const content = await fetchChapter(chapterId); localStorage.setItem(`chapter_${chapterId}`, JSON.stringify(content)); return content; };

请求合并处理

对于频繁的书籍列表请求,建议实现请求合并机制,减少服务器压力。

常见问题解答

Q: API调用频率有限制吗?

A: 目前没有严格的调用频率限制,但建议合理控制请求间隔。

Q: 数据更新周期是多久?

A: 小说库每日更新,确保内容的时效性。

Q: 如何保证服务的稳定性?

A: 项目采用容器化部署,支持负载均衡和自动扩容。

进阶使用技巧

批量数据处理

对于需要处理大量书籍信息的场景,建议使用分页查询:

  • 每页限制20-50条记录
  • 实现懒加载优化用户体验
  • 合理使用本地存储减少重复请求

技术架构亮点

项目采用现代化的技术栈组合:

  • Node.js后端- 高性能服务处理
  • Docker容器化- 快速部署和环境隔离
  • RESTful设计- 标准化的接口规范

注意事项

⚠️重要提醒

  • 本项目接口仅供学习研究使用
  • 请勿用于商业用途
  • 如涉及版权问题,请及时联系处理

结语

现在,你已经掌握了使用这个小说阅读API的所有关键知识。无论你是想构建个人阅读应用,还是开发商业级的小说平台,这个API都能为你提供强大的支持。

开始你的开发之旅,享受30万+海量小说资源带来的便利!🚀

想要了解更多技术细节?项目中的核心模块位于:

  • 控制器层:app/controller/
  • 服务层:app/service/
  • 前端界面:web/src/

记住,好的工具只是开始,真正的价值在于你如何使用它创造出优秀的作品!

【免费下载链接】zhuishushenqi追书神器 接口分析包装项目地址: https://gitcode.com/gh_mirrors/zhu/zhuishushenqi

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 17:44:46

如何快速创建无限测试账户:Augment续杯插件终极使用指南

如何快速创建无限测试账户:Augment续杯插件终极使用指南 【免费下载链接】free-augment-code AugmentCode 无限续杯浏览器插件 项目地址: https://gitcode.com/gh_mirrors/fr/free-augment-code 在软件开发测试的日常工作中,频繁创建测试账户已成…

作者头像 李华
网站建设 2026/5/1 23:51:57

GTA V零崩溃终极攻略:YimMenu稳定运行完整解决方案

GTA V零崩溃终极攻略:YimMenu稳定运行完整解决方案 【免费下载链接】YimMenu YimMenu, a GTA V menu protecting against a wide ranges of the public crashes and improving the overall experience. 项目地址: https://gitcode.com/GitHub_Trending/yi/YimMenu…

作者头像 李华
网站建设 2026/4/25 7:58:03

BG3脚本扩展器:解锁博德之门3无限潜能的终极指南

BG3脚本扩展器:解锁博德之门3无限潜能的终极指南 【免费下载链接】bg3se Baldurs Gate 3 Script Extender 项目地址: https://gitcode.com/gh_mirrors/bg/bg3se 想要彻底改变你的博德之门3游戏体验吗?BG3脚本扩展器为你打开了一扇通往无限创意世界…

作者头像 李华
网站建设 2026/5/4 17:40:15

Keil C51入门实践:基于STC89C52的工程模板搭建

从零开始搭建你的第一个STC89C52工程:Keil C51实战模板指南 你有没有过这样的经历?每次打开Keil,都要重新配置一遍芯片型号、晶振频率、HEX文件生成路径……甚至还要翻找之前的项目拷贝头文件和延时函数。更别提学生做实验时,十个…

作者头像 李华
网站建设 2026/5/1 5:50:12

PaddleOCR-VL核心优势解析|附网页推理部署完整步骤

PaddleOCR-VL核心优势解析|附网页推理部署完整步骤 1. 技术背景与问题提出 在现代企业数字化转型和智能文档处理需求日益增长的背景下,传统OCR技术已难以满足复杂场景下的多元素、多语言、高精度文档解析需求。早期的OCR系统主要聚焦于印刷体文本识别&…

作者头像 李华
网站建设 2026/5/2 7:10:33

SeedVR2:AI一步修复视频的极速新体验

SeedVR2:AI一步修复视频的极速新体验 【免费下载链接】SeedVR2-3B 项目地址: https://ai.gitcode.com/hf_mirrors/ByteDance-Seed/SeedVR2-3B 导语:字节跳动最新发布的SeedVR2-3B模型,通过创新的扩散对抗后训练技术,实现了…

作者头像 李华